API - GET Request - Timing out when setting Anonymous credentials

Good day.

I have been facing issues with APIs that belong to the company where I work. I need to access those to embed them in a project. 

a) Tested in Postman and it runs okay.

b) Issue Step-by-Step:

            1) After writing the below code in a blank query,
             2) PQ credentials screen pops up.
             3) Then I set an Anonymous credential and click "Okay".
             4) It shows "waiting for api.maersk.com" and after ~8min it times out.
c) Same behaviour is delivered by APIs that belongs to other branch of the company. "https://api.apmterminals.com"

May someone help to clarify what might be the issue? If it is related to the host url, with that I can reach out to developers in the company and simulate other scenarios. So far, I have no clue to explain what might occur when I set Anonymous Request and timeout.

**I tried through the ApiKeyName option, but it gets the same result.
**Also I tried many other adjustments in the code, but the same result is delivered.

let
MaerskDeadline =
Web.Contents("https://api.maersk.com",
[
Headers = [#"Consumer-Key" = "dummyconsumerkey"],
RelativePath = "shipment-deadlines",
Query =
[
ISOCountryCode = "AR",
portOfLoad = "SAN ANTONIO ESTE",
vesselIMONumber = Text.From(9825403), //9825403),
voyage = "313W"
],
]
)
)
in
MaerskDeadline
